Tiny cars, with long number plates, which drive on the other side of the road under cloudy skies - that is how the average American teenager sees the UK, the Foreign Secretary was told yesterday.
David Miliband laughed as the image emerged during an informal discussion with about 40 students aged 16-17 during a visit to a New York high school. It came ahead of his speech at the United Nations General Assembly later last night.See the full content of this document
